The 2016 Transition: From Tradition to Technology

The 11th edition, published around 2015-2016, was significant because it marked a major shift in how periodontology was taught. Previous editions were heavily focused on the histopathology and mechanical aspects of scaling and root planing. The 11th edition, however, fully embraced the biological basis of therapy.

It was during this era that the textbook refined its focus on the mechanisms of periodontal regeneration. It moved away from the idea of simply "scraping" the root surface and toward the concept of wound healing and tissue engineering.
